Transaction 32e4bc1904f186a517e518a5c81135a95590def202595363535419fd765e5e7b

2 Input
2 Outputs
  • 32e4bc1904f186a517e518a5c81135a95590def202595363535419fd765e5e7b:0
  • value  5500000
    address  342yMU1GXo6RMDCFkYtUpw8LAeixzho5QP
  • 32e4bc1904f186a517e518a5c81135a95590def202595363535419fd765e5e7b:1
  • value  4134346
    address  1DQkXFk3VdBL7pH6Q16FYDVeRcdn2uaGhY